在现代网页设计和开发中,HTML(HyperText Markup Language)扮演着至关重要的角色,作为网页的基础语言,HTML定义了网页的结构,包括文本、图片、链接等元素的位置和格式,HTML的功能远不止于此,它还可以与其他技术相结合,以实现更复杂、更强大的功能,本文将深入探讨HTML结合的各种可能性,并结合实际应用进行详细解读。
HTML可以与CSS(Cascading Style Sheets)结合,以实现对网页样式的精细控制,CSS是一种样式表语言,用于描述HTML元素的外观和布局,通过将CSS与HTML结合,开发者可以为网页添加颜色、字体、边距、背景等样式,从而提升网页的视觉效果和用户体验,开发者可以使用CSS为网页中的段落文本设置字体大小、颜色和行间距,或者为图片添加边框和阴影效果。
HTML可以与JavaScript结合,以实现网页的交互功能,JavaScript是一种脚本语言,用于实现网页的动态效果和用户交互,通过将JavaScript与HTML结合,开发者可以为网页添加动画、表单验证、弹出窗口等功能,开发者可以使用JavaScript为网页中的按钮添加点击事件,当用户点击按钮时,会触发一个函数,从而实现特定的功能,如提交表单或显示隐藏的内容。
HTML还可以与后端编程语言结合,以实现网页的数据处理和存储功能,开发者可以使用PHP、Python、Java等后端编程语言,处理用户发送的请求,从数据库中获取或存储数据,然后将处理结果返回给前端的HTML页面,这样,网页不仅可以显示静态的内容,还可以根据用户的输入或操作,动态地展示或修改数据。
HTML结合的另一种常见方式是与响应式设计结合,响应式设计是一种网页设计方法,它使网页能够根据设备的屏幕大小和方向,自动调整布局和样式,以提供最佳的浏览体验,通过将HTML与响应式设计结合,开发者可以创建出适应各种设备和浏览器的网页,无论用户使用的是桌面电脑、平板电脑还是手机,都可以获得良好的浏览效果。
HTML还可以与其他前端框架和库结合,以提升开发效率和网页性能,开发者可以使用React、Vue、Angular等前端框架,快速构建复杂的用户界面;也可以使用jQuery、Bootstrap等库,简化HTML和CSS的编写,提高代码的可读性和可维护性。
HTML结合的方式多种多样,可以根据项目的需求和开发者的技能,灵活选择和使用,无论是与CSS、JavaScript的结合,还是与后端编程语言、响应式设计、前端框架和库的结合,都可以帮助开发者更好地实现网页的设计和功能,提升用户体验,对于网页开发者来说,掌握HTML结合的技巧,是提升开发能力的重要途径。